Mariners’ James Paxton uses latest struggles as learning experience

After allowing five runs in five innings in a loss to the Cardinals, Paxton wanted to use his outing as another class in his continuing education: Even when he’s not at his best, he has to pitch longer and with less damage.

It was not his best start, and he did not have his best stuff, and somewhere out of that little mess, Mariners starter James Paxton emerged with a lesson.

Paxton gave up five runs in five innings in Sunday’s 11-6 loss to the St. Louis Cardinals at Safeco Field. He gave up a triple and double to the first two batters.
